Marvell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:MRVL) Shares Sold by Global X Japan Co. Ltd.

Global X Japan Co. Ltd. decreased its stake in shares of Marvell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:MRVLFree Report) by 40.9%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 38,686 shares of the semiconductor company’s stock after selling 26,742 shares during the quarter. Marvell Technology comprises 0.5% of Global X Japan Co. Ltd.’s holdings, making the stock its 28th largest position. Global X Japan Co. Ltd.’s holdings in Marvell Technology were worth $4,273,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Marvell Technology Trading Up 2.4 %

NASDAQ:MRVL opened at $119.24 on Friday. Marvell Technology, Inc. has a one year low of $53.19 and a one year high of $127.48.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.30, a quick ratio of 1.11 and a current ratio of 1.60. The stock has a market cap of $103.18 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-70.14,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.71 and a beta of 1.40. The business’s 50-day simple moving average is $113.59 and its 200 day simple moving average is $88.68.

Marvell Technology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, January 30th. Stockholders of record on Friday, January 10th were given a dividend of $0.06 per share. The ex-dividend date was Friday, January 10th. This represents a $0.24 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.20%. Marvell Technology’s payout ratio is -14.12%.

Marvell Technology Company Profile

(Free Report)

Marvell Technology,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ides data infrastructure semiconductor solutions, spanning the data center core to network edge. The company develops and scales complex System-on-a-Chip architectures, integrating analog, mixed-signal, and digital signal processing functionality.
